Understanding the 7024 Welding Electrode


Before diving into the selection of suppliers, it’s essential to understand what the 7024 welding electrode entails. The 7024 designation refers to a specific type of welding rod used for various applications, particularly in steel structures. It is classified as a low hydrogen electrode which means it has excellent resistance to cracking and good deposition rates. The 70 in 7024 signifies a minimum yield strength of 70,000 psi, while the 24 indicates the welding position, particularly optimized for flat and horizontal work.


These electrodes are typically manufactured with a flux coating that helps stabilize the arc and minimize spatter, which contributes to a cleaner weld and less post-weld cleanup. This type of electrode is especially favored in the construction of bridges, buildings, and heavy machinery due to its capacity to provide strong and durable welds.


Quality Matters


When searching for a 7024 welding electrode supplier, quality should be the foremost consideration. High-quality electrodes ensure that welds made will not only meet industry standards but also hold up over time under various stress factors. Inferior products can lead to weak joints, which can be disastrous, especially in structural applications. A reputable supplier should offer electrodes that comply with the American Welding Society (AWS) and other relevant international standards, providing assurance of their performance.
